Since April 2018, there is no trace of former Tengelmann boss Karl-Erivan Haub. Did he die in a crevasse, lead a double life with ties to Russian intelligence – or did he run away with his lover? There are countless rumors surrounding Haub’s mysterious disappearance.
RTL and Stern investigative reporter Liv von Boetticher investigated the case. She is in possession of documents that should prove that Haub was in hiding in Moscow. The public prosecutor’s office of Cologne pricked up the ears, reports ntv.

After the reporter had access to the family’s investigative documents, Liv von Boetticher is convinced that Haub was not in an accident: “For example, an internal document states that the probability of a mountain accident a week after the disappearance was only five percent.”
According to the reporter, the “most extensive search and rescue operation on the Matterhorn to date” has been carried out. But nothing was found.
However, there were also mysterious scenes. “A dubious couple turned up in Zermatt and observed the coordination of the rescue measures at the hotel, where the family and internal investigators were staying,” says the journalist. “These people were later assigned to the Russian secret service by internal investigators.”
Even the two US secret services, the FBI and the CIA, got involved and thoroughly searched the area. Haub was an American citizen. “The investigators commissioned by Tengelmann suspect that he may have been targeted by US authorities because of his dubious contacts with Russia,” the reporter said. Haub would have had contact with Russian money launderers.

The reporting team also saw images of Haub that would come from the biometric surveillance system in Moscow. Whether they are counterfeits remains to be seen. But: residents of Moscow also want to see the billionaire.
In addition, there should be another indication of the authenticity of the photos – it comes from the brother of the disappeared. “Christian Haub had promised the internal investigators a very large sum if they provided evidence of Haub’s death or continuation of his life. Evidence that can also be verified by third parties and is judicial evidence,” explains Boetticher. an amount already to be paid Christian Haub does not comment on this.
Based on the new findings, the Cologne public prosecutor’s office now wants to check whether the death certificate for Karl-Erivan Haub should be lifted. (lia)
